My situation:
I purchased a Hertz 4 channel amp & Hertz door speakers only for the fronts. I have the stock head unit in place, and do not plan on changing it anytime soon. I also have a line-out converter for RCA's and did that by t-tapping into the rear set of speakers for the signal.
My problem:
I was able to mount the door speakers with ease, but couldn't, for the life of me, locate the proper WIRES ( as in + and - for front left, and front right speakers ) from the factory amp. After searching on these forums to locate the factory amp I was able to find it. When I took out the factory speakers I cut ( with some slack ) the old factory leads. I kept them so I can follow the same wire colour to the factory amp. When I got to the amp there were multiple wires of the same colour and I had no idea what wire went where.
TLDR; Aftermarket amp install on stock head unit and need to bypass factory amp.
So my question is; has anyone every tried doing this? is there some tool I can use to find out what wires I need to send from the factory amp to the new 4channel amp?
every wiring diagram on the internet has a different set of colours, and some colours aren't even there!
